        Hey porters,

        we have just landed an overhaul of our devices page and would like to encourage you all to list your devices there more early to make upcoming ports easier to discover. Adding new entries can now be done by creating a merge request with a markdown file that contains a YAML metadata block.

        We invite you all to help us complete and refine the entries, because the community probably knows best about all the different ports šŸ™‚
